How they compare
Bosnia and Herzegovina currently reports 0.2241 kt against 0.0021 kt in Republic of Moldova, a difference of 0.222 kt.
That makes Bosnia and Herzegovina's figure about 106.7 times Republic of Moldova's.
Across all 5 years both countries report, Bosnia and Herzegovina has been ahead every year.
Bosnia and Herzegovina ranks 11th and Republic of Moldova ranks 2nd of 37 countries.
Bosnia and Herzegovina has averaged higher in every one of the 2 decades both report.

About this data
The FAOSTAT domain on Emissions from Energy use in agriculture contains data on energy used in agriculture (including forestry, aquaculture and fisheries), for instance to operate machinery, irrigate, heat stables, operate aquaculture ponds and fishing vessels, and related greenhouse gas (GHG) emissions. It also includes on-farm use of, and related GHG emissions from, electricity and heat generated off-farm. Data are available by country and regional groups with global coverage and are updated annually.
